About the Moscow — Surgut flight

Looking for cheap flights from Moscow to Surgut? Compare fares from different airlines, check the flight schedule and travel time — and book your Moscow — Surgut ticket online at the best price.

The route has direct flights — around 65 flights per week, flights are operated by Aeroflot, UTair, a nonstop flight takes about 3 h 10 min, the distance between the cities is around 2,143 km.

When to fly

Weather in Surgut: it is warmest in July (up to 22 °C on average) and coolest in January (around -15 °C). The driest month is February.

Frequently asked questions about the Moscow — Surgut flight

How long is the flight from Moscow to Surgut?

A nonstop Moscow — Surgut flight takes about 3 h 10 min — the distance between the cities is around 2,143 km.

How far is it from Moscow to Surgut?

The distance from Moscow to Surgut is about 2,143 km, which a nonstop flight covers in around 3 h 10 min.

Are there direct flights from Moscow to Surgut?

Yes, there are nonstop flights Moscow — Surgut — around 65 flights per week.

Which airlines fly from Moscow to Surgut?

Airlines operating Moscow — Surgut include Aeroflot, UTair. See the full list with schedules in the "Airlines" section on this page.

Which airports do Moscow — Surgut flights use?

Flights from Moscow depart from Sheremetyevo, Vnukovo, Domodedovo, and arrive at Surgut Airport. If a city has more than one airport, check which one your ticket uses before you travel.
